Police have arrested a man in connection with the crash
It is after a white Toyota Hilux came off Stifford Hill road and crashed into a tree and metal railings shortly before 3am on Friday, 12 June.
Despite the best efforts of paramedics a man, aged in his 20s, sadly died at the scene. The man was inside the vehicle at the time of the incident but it is not clear if he was the driver.
A 28-year-old has been arrested on suspicion of causing death by dangerous driving, procession of a firearm with intent and failing to appear at court.
He remains in police custody.
